  6. Not too good at them myself but: - Put all the weight on the front wheel when hooking and try not to loose momentum - DON'T try to go as deep into the wall as possible, that doesn't work. The closer your front wheel is to the edge of the wall, the better. - Speed - Legs fairly straight edit: oh and don't drop onto the obstacle, hit it going forward.

  12. Been posted on here so many times, here's the current state of my good ol' Triton. Despite having it for almost 2 years now I still can't find a single fault with it. It's bombproof and idiot proof, springy and stiff at the same time. Absolutely love it. It's just the best investment in trials gear ever. Changed a few things over winter like the BB to a Reset and the pedals to Wellgo Ti and the gear ratio to 17:16. Fork was changed recently after my Echo SL split into 3 pieces. It weighs around 8,6kgs now which is rather nice for a strong bike. Going to change over to a short Echo Control 09 soon, looking forward to trying out something shorter and lighter with a lower bb rise.
